Japan's energy supply is projected to be sufficient to meet the high demand expected during the scorching summer months. Officials have indicated that there will be no need for households and businesses to conserve power, as all regions are anticipated to have an ample supply. This assurance comes amidst concerns about energy shortages during extreme weather conditions.
